Taste and Texture

One of the standout features of this veggie pizza is its balance of flavors. The sweetness of the bell peppers and onions contrasts beautifully with the slight tang of the tomato sauce. The mushrooms add a hearty umami note, while the olives contribute a touch of saltiness that ties everything together.

The crust, when made fresh, is soft on the inside and crisp on the outside—a perfect foundation for the toppings. The melted mozzarella binds the ingredients harmoniously, ensuring every bite is packed with flavor. For those who enjoy a little heat, a sprinkle of chili flakes enhances the overall taste without overpowering the natural freshness of the vegetables.


Ease of Preparation

One of the biggest advantages of the veggie pizza recipe is its simplicity. With a handful of fresh ingredients and a straightforward preparation process, even beginner cooks can achieve restaurant-quality results at home. The dough requires minimal effort and can be made in advance, while the toppings are flexible enough to suit any preference or dietary need.

Additionally, this recipe is adaptable—use store-bought crust or sauce to save time, or opt for a whole wheat or cauliflower base for a healthier twist. The flexibility makes it ideal for both quick weeknight dinners and leisurely weekend cooking sessions.
